Due to the fact that consumers might require their assistance any time throughout the day, locksmiths may function irregular hours in a selection of locations and climate condition. Training to become a locksmith professional typically involves a mix of class knowing and hands-on experience. There are numerous locksmithing schools and training programs situated throughout the nation that use both in-person and on-line programs.

To acquire added hands-on experience, many locksmith professionals finish an apprenticeship or work as a student with a knowledgeable locksmith. Not all locksmiths are eager to handle trainees or apprentices, however several are. A pupil may execute jobs around the workplace or head out into the area with a skilled locksmith.
Lots of states call for locksmith professionals to acquire a permit to practice their trade, and voluntary certification can reveal clients that a locksmith professional has actually satisfied high requirements for training and experience - (https://www.brownbook.net/business/53296870/kwik-pick-locksmith-service/). In some states, locksmiths are called for only to pass a criminal history background check, however in others, locksmiths should complete an authorized training program and pass a licensing evaluation

Locksmith professional trainees and pupils typically start out at minimal wage, and if they are effective, their salary will increase from there. The Bureau of Labor Data projects that employment of locksmith professionals will expand 7 percent in between 2012 and 2020, slower than the typical development for all occupations.

Locksmiths who are licensed may have much better work potential customers. Some locksmiths discover success opening their very own services.
If you reveal that you are prepared to discover and work hard in all sort of circumstances and problems, you might be offered a placement when your training period is over. Locksmiths can try to find job with well established independent locksmiths, equipment stores, and safety equipment makers. Organizations with large centers to preserve, like universities and medical facilities, may also work with locksmith professionals and maintain them on staff.
